Kroger Pharmacy in Lexington, KY is staffed with professionals dedicated to helping you lead a healthier life. Protect yourself and your family with vaccinations, medicine and more. Our pharmacists do more than prepare prescription refills and dispense medical supplies; they also offer advice on health topics, perform clinical services, and administer vaccinations, including the Tdap vaccine, measles vaccine, shingles vaccine, flu shots and more. Need to request a prescription transfer or refill a medication? Our convenient online tools make it easy to manage your prescriptions quickly, simply and on your own schedule.

    I have consistently had disappointing experiences at this pharmacy. Although the posted drive-through hours state they are open until 6:00 PM on Saturdays, I waited in line for approximately 20 minutes before a technician came to the window at 5:15 PM and informed me—rudely—that the drive-through was closed and that I needed to come inside. If the pharmacy cannot reliably honor the hours listed online and on the drive-through window, it raises concerns about their overall reliability in handling important medications. I rarely leave negative reviews, but the drive-through service is the primary reason many customers choose this location. At a minimum, customers deserve consistency and respectful communication rather than unexpected changes to operating hours and being made to feel at fault for following the posted information.
